[#1680] replicator: Consider nodes under maintenance as OK
Nodes under maintenance SHOULD not respond to object requests. Based on this, storage node's Policer SHOULD consider such nodes as problem ones. However, to prevent spam with the new replicas, on the contrary, Policer should consider them normal. Make `Policer.processNodes` to exclude elements if `IsMaintenance()` with shortage decreasing.
